Water Damage Reconstruction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No You can fix it yourself with a few tools and some basic plumbing knowledge.
Large flood in your home No Yes It’s too complex and needs specialized equipment and expertise to mitigate damage and prevent further problems.
Water damage in your attic or crawl space No Yes It’s difficult to access and need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ively repair.
Musty odors or mold growth No Yes It can show a more serious issue, such as water damage or structural problems, that need professional attention.
Water damage to your walls or floors No Yes It need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ively repair and restore your property.
Uncertain about the extent of the damage No Yes A professional assessment is necessary to find out the scope of the damage and develop an effective repair plan.

Water Damage Reconstruction Cost In Lake Forest, CA

The cost of Water Damage Reconstruction in Lake Forest, CA var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a detailed estimate and answer any questions you may have. We’ll work with your budget. We’ll get the job done right. We’ll keep you informed.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ction and dr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of the affected area, complexity of the job, and equipment used
Structural repair and restoration $2,000 – $10,000 Severity of the damage, materials needed, and labor costs
Mold remediation and removal $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, type of mold, and equipment used
Dehumidification and air quality control $500 – $2,000 Size of the affected area, equipment used, and duration of the job
Final inspection and quality control $200 – $1,000 Complexity of the job, materials needed, and labor costs
Documentation and insurance reporting $100 – $500 Severity of the damage, complexity of the job, and equipment used
